簡體   English   中英

分析執行C ++代碼每一行所花費的確切時間

[英]profile the exact time spent in executing each line of a C++ code

當前運行在Xcode版本9.0.1上的代碼如何執行C ++代碼的每一行所花費的確切時間?

無法確定確切的時間,因為使用優化的編譯器,源代碼行與執行的機器代碼之間沒有確切的對應關系。 某些源代碼行根本不產生任何單獨的機器代碼(因為它們的效果被折疊成其他指令),而其他源代碼行則由於諸如指令調度之類的優化而生成了多個與其他源代碼行的指令交錯的指令。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M